| windows\system32\config\system I have XP and when I started the other day, I got the error message: windows could not start because the follwing file is missing or corrupt: \WINDOWS\SYSTEM32\CONFIG\SYSTEM You can attempt to repair this file by starting windows setup using the original setup cd-rom... I found lots of information about fixes on the web. I tried: 1. doing what the screen said and repairing-still got the screen 2. doing what is prescribed on the link http://support.microsoft.com/default...&Product=winxp it was fine until i got to the step copy c:\windows\repair\system c:\windows\system32\config\system then it says "the system cannot find the file specified". Does anyone have any insights? Thank you |
